For the second day in a row, executives from Toyota are answering questions on Capital Hill about the automaker’s problems with gas pedals lodging on floor mats and pedals that can get stuck causing cars to accelerate out of control. The problems have caused Toyota to recall some 8 million vehicles.
While the executives are answering questions from congress, Cheyenne’s local Toyota dealer is doing all it can to help those affected by the recall. Mike Sitzman is the general manager of Spradley-Barr Toyota. He tells flagship staion KFBC, the recall repair procedure is pretty simple…(Click to hear from Mike Sitzman)
Sitzman says the recall problems really haven’t hurt business in the dealership’s service department all that much. He says the economy has negatively impacted business more than anything.
